Standard Plumbing Difficulties Homeowners Experience
What are the most common plumbing problems homeowners deal with? Common concerns include leaking pipes, which can cause water damage and mold growth if not addressed promptly. Obstructed drains present considerable challenges, often caused by the accumulation of debris, grease, or foreign objects. Homeowners may experience low water pressure, which can point to larger issues within the plumbing system, including pipe blockages or leaks. Additionally, malfunctioning water heaters can interrupt everyday activities, causing frustration and distress. Toilets are another frequent cause of concern, with problems such as frequent clogs or running water that can squander resources and increase costs. Ultimately, homeowners may be confronted with sewer line issues, which can result in unpleasant odors and potential health hazards. Critical Routine Plumbing Maintenance Activities All Homeowners Should Understand
Routine plumbing maintenance is crucial for homeowners to prevent costly repairs and secure a smoothly functioning system. One fundamental task is to check for leaks in open pipes and fixtures, as even tiny leaks can result in major water waste and damage. Homeowners should also check their water heater for any signs of corrosion or sediment accumulation, which can affect its efficiency. Moreover, testing water pressure confirms that the plumbing system functions within safe limits, preventing strain on pipes.
Cleaning faucet aerators and showerheads frequently can help preserve ideal water flow. Homeowners should flush their toilets to check for silent leaks and examine the flapper's condition. Finally, confirming that all drains are clear of debris will help avoid blockages. By incorporating these routine maintenance tasks, homeowners can prolong the lifespan of their plumbing systems and boost overall efficiency.

Picking a Reputable Plumber
How might homeowners ensure they select a dependable plumber among a sea of choices? One effective approach is to ask for recommendations from relatives, friends, or community members who have recently hired plumbing services. Internet ratings and reviews on platforms like Google or Yelp can also provide insight into a plumber's reputation. It is vital to validate that the plumber is properly licensed and fully insured, guaranteeing they meet community regulations and can cover any potential damages. Homeowners should request multiple quotes to compare costs and available services, as this can help identify fair rates. Requesting information on warranties on services and components can further secure the homeowner's investment. In conclusion, an initial consultation can reveal a plumber's communication abilities and professionalism, which are vital for a successful working relationship. By applying these guidelines, homeowners can make well-informed decisions and choose a plumber who is trustworthy and competent.

Water Heater Repair and Maintenance
Water heaters are crucial fixtures in any residence, delivering convenience and comfort through hot water for multiple purposes. Regular maintenance of these appliances is important to ensure their durability and performance. Homeowners should schedule annual inspections to detect potential issues such as sediment buildup, which can influence performance and lead to costly repairs.
Additionally, inspecting the pressure relief valve is vital for safety, as a damaged valve can result in dangerous situations. Routine flushing of the tank can help avoid mineral buildup, improving heating efficiency and lengthening the unit's lifespan.
When experiencing malfunction, it's crucial to understand that DIY repairs can exacerbate problems. Professional plumbers contain the specialized experience to address concerns effectively, ensuring safe and proper repairs. By emphasizing water heater maintenance and repair, homeowners can receive reliable hot water service while avoiding unforeseen breakdowns and expenses.
Indicators You Should Upgrade Your Plumbing System
A plumbing system's efficiency is essential for a home's overall functionality. Homeowners should be vigilant for signs indicating a necessary upgrade to their plumbing system. Regular leaks, for example, indicate aging pipes that may require replacement. Additionally, low water pressure can signal blockages or deteriorating infrastructure, while discolored or foul-smelling water often points to contamination issues that need addressing. Slow drains or recurring clogs may signal outdated plumbing that cannot handle modern demands. If a home is over 50 years old, it may still have old materials like lead or galvanized pipes, which pose health risks. Abnormally high water expenses can also signal hidden leaks or inefficiencies in the system. Recognizing these signs can prompt timely upgrades, ensuring a safe and reliable plumbing system that meets current requirements and property owner expectations.

What Can I Do to Prevent Pipes from Freezing in Winter?
To avoid frozen pipes in winter, homeowners should wrap exposed pipes, preserve consistent indoor temperatures, permit faucets to drip slightly, and keep cabinet doors open to spread warm air around plumbing fixtures.
Which Tools Are Required for Basic Plumbing Repairs?
To handle basic plumbing repairs, you'll need a pipe wrench, crescent wrench, plunger, basin wrench, screwdriver kit, tape measure, utility knife, and plumber's putty. These tools equip individuals to handle common plumbing issues effectively.
How Frequently Should I Inspect My Plumbing System?
It is recommended to inspect the plumbing system at least one time per year. Routine checks help detect potential concerns early, maintaining efficient operation and preventing costly repairs that could arise from hidden leaks or blockages.
How Can You Detect Signs of a Plumbing Leak?
Indications of a plumbing leak consist of discoloration on walls or ceilings from water, damp or moldy spots, an unexplained increase in water bills, and running water sounds when no fixtures are in use.
Can I Use Chemical Drain Cleaners Safely?
Chemical drain cleaners pose potential risks; they might compromise pipes and produce toxic gases. It's recommended to follow manufacturer instructions carefully and consider more secure options, such as vinegar and baking soda, for environmentally friendly and effective results.
